Transaction 244947752ea805333062e14d1bf4bfe4e35ec118a060bf1180516ac708e42ddc
1 Input
1 Output
-
244947752ea805333062e14d1bf4bfe4e35ec118a060bf1180516ac708e42ddc:0
- value
- 1458632
- script pubkey
- OP_0 OP_PUSHBYTES_20 2be83bde4b6daa24d1aec82721cab9a5ad846147
- address
- bc1q905rhhjtdk4zf5dweqnjrj4e5kkcgc28mcn8a7